bcm2835: introduce mach-bcm283x
This patch changes the most part of mach-bcm2835 to mach-bcm283x. This
prepares to add RPi2 support which is a bcm2836. This patch changes the
Kconfig entry namens to BCM283X for drivers only. These drivers should
working the same in bcm2836.
While updating defconfig I added LED support/trigger option.

See the - * GNU General Public License for more details. - * - */ - -#ifndef __MACH_BCM2835_DEBUG_LL_H__ -#define __MACH_BCM2835_DEBUG_LL_H__ - -#include <mach/platform.h> - -#define DEBUG_LL_UART_ADDR BCM2835_UART0_BASE - -#include <asm/debug_ll_pl011.h> - -#endif /* __MACH_BCM2835_DEBUG_LL_H__ */ diff --git a/arch/arm/mach-bcm2835/include/mach/mbox.h b/arch/arm/mach-bcm2835/include/mach/mbox.h deleted file mode 100644 index 4c3fd775dd..0000000000 --- a/arch/arm/mach-bcm2835/include/mach/mbox.h +++ /dev/null @@ -1,518 +0,0 @@ -/* - * based on U-Boot code - * - * (C) Copyright 2012 Stephen Warren - * - * SPDX-License-Identifier: GPL-2.0+ - */ - -#ifndef _BCM2835_MBOX_H -#define _BCM2835_MBOX_H - -#include <common.h> - -/* - * The BCM2835 SoC contains (at least) two CPUs; the VideoCore (a/k/a "GPU") - * and the ARM CPU. The ARM CPU is often thought of as the main CPU. - * However, the VideoCore actually controls the initial SoC boot, and hides - * much of the hardware behind a protocol. This protocol is transported - * using the SoC's mailbox hardware module. - * - * The mailbox hardware supports passing 32-bit values back and forth. - * Presumably by software convention of the firmware, the bottom 4 bits of the - * value are used to indicate a logical channel, and the upper 28 bits are the - * actual payload. Various channels exist using these simple raw messages. See - * https://github.com/raspberrypi/firmware/wiki/Mailboxes for a list. As an - * example, the messages on the power management channel are a bitmask of - * devices whose power should be enabled. - * - * The property mailbox channel passes messages that contain the (16-byte - * aligned) ARM physical address of a memory buffer. This buffer is passed to - * the VC for processing, is modified in-place by the VC, and the address then - * passed back to the ARM CPU as the response mailbox message to indicate - * request completion. The buffers have a generic and extensible format; each - * buffer contains a standard header, a list of "tags", and a terminating zero - * entry. Each tag contains an ID indicating its type, and length fields for - * generic parsing. With some limitations, an arbitrary set of tags may be - * combined together into a single message buffer. This file defines structs - * representing the header and many individual tag layouts and IDs. - */ - -/* Raw mailbox HW */ - -#define BCM2835_MBOX_PHYSADDR 0x2000b880 - -struct bcm2835_mbox_regs { - u32 read; - u32 rsvd0[5]; - u32 status; - u32 config; - u32 write; -}; - -#define BCM2835_MBOX_STATUS_WR_FULL 0x80000000 -#define BCM2835_MBOX_STATUS_RD_EMPTY 0x40000000 - -/* Lower 4-bits are channel ID */ -#define BCM2835_CHAN_MASK 0xf -#define BCM2835_MBOX_PACK(chan, data) (((data) & (~BCM2835_CHAN_MASK)) | \ - (chan & BCM2835_CHAN_MASK)) -#define BCM2835_MBOX_UNPACK_CHAN(val) ((val) & BCM2835_CHAN_MASK) -#define BCM2835_MBOX_UNPACK_DATA(val) ((val) & (~BCM2835_CHAN_MASK)) - -/* Property mailbox buffer structures */ - -#define BCM2835_MBOX_PROP_CHAN 8 - -/* All message buffers must start with this header */ -struct bcm2835_mbox_hdr { - u32 buf_size; - u32 code; -}; - -#define BCM2835_MBOX_REQ_CODE 0 -#define BCM2835_MBOX_RESP_CODE_SUCCESS 0x80000000 - -#define BCM2835_MBOX_STACK_ALIGN(type, name) \ - STACK_ALIGN_ARRAY(type, name, 1, BCM2835_CHAN_MASK + 1) - -#define BCM2835_MBOX_INIT_HDR(_m_) { \ - memset((_m_), 0, sizeof(*(_m_))); \ - (_m_)->hdr.buf_size = sizeof(*(_m_)); \ - (_m_)->hdr.code = 0; \ - (_m_)->end_tag = 0; \ - } - -/* - * A message buffer contains a list of tags.
